(A) Synopsis of the Israel-Hamas Conflict
Let’s talk about the ongoing Israel-Palestine Conflict in 2023. Why is Israel at war with Hamas? Well, it all began when the Hamas Group launched a sudden and intense attack, firing nearly 3000 rockets at major Israeli cities in just 20 minutes. Even the Iron Dome system couldn’t handle such a high-intensity assault.
In response to this attack, Israel initiated airstrikes on the Gaza Strip on Monday after the initial assault by the Palestinian Militant Group Hamas on a Saturday morning. Israeli officials have enforced a “complete siege” on the already blockaded and impoverished Gaza Strip, leaving its two million residents without access to essentials like food, water, and electricity.
Furthermore, Hamas has taken more than one hundred individuals, including Israeli citizens, soldiers, and foreigners, as hostages. This situation is a cause for global concern, and it’s vital to stay informed about the developments in this conflict.

(B) Historical Context of the Israel-Palestine Conflict
This complex issue has deep historical roots, dating back to the late 19th century when the Zionist movement aimed to establish a Jewish homeland in Palestine during Ottoman rule. Things escalated after the British Government’s 1917 Balfour Declaration, which supported the idea of a Jewish homeland in Palestine.
The founding of Israel in 1948, following World War II and the Holocaust, was a response to international calls for a Jewish state in Palestine. However, this led to a prolonged conflict between Israel and the Palestinian people, resulting in the displacement of many Palestinians.
(B.1) Timeline
Look at the following table describing the timeline of the Israel-Palestine Conflict
Year | Key Events |
Late 19th Century | Zionist movement emerges, advocating for a Jewish homeland in Palestine under Ottoman rule. |
1917 | Balfour Declaration: British support for a “national home for the Jewish people” in Palestine. |
1920-1947 | Period of British Mandate in Palestine; tensions rise between Jewish immigrants and Arab residents. |
1947 | The UN Partition Plan recommends dividing Palestine into Jewish and Arab states. |
1948 | Israel declares independence; Arab-Israeli War follows, leading to Palestinian displacement (Nakba). |
1967 | Six-Day War: Israel captures the West Bank, Gaza Strip, and East Jerusalem, among other territories. |
1978 | Camp David Accords: Peace agreement between Israel and Egypt. |
1980s | Emergence of Hamas |
1993 | Oslo Accords: PLO recognizes Israel, leading to limited self-governance in Palestinian territories. |
2000-2005 | Second Intifada: Uprising with increased violence in the West Bank and Gaza. |
2005 | Israel unilaterally disengages from Gaza but retains control of its borders. |
2006 | Hamas wins Palestinian legislative elections. |
2007 | Hamas takes control of Gaza Strip; West Bank remains under Fatah. |
2007-2022 | Continued violence, settlements, and negotiations between Israel and the Palestinian Authority. |
2023 (Ongoing) | Israel-Hamas War: Hamas launches severe airstrikes in Israel causing massive life loss and damage. Israel officially declares war. |
(B.2) Emergence of Hamas Militant Group
Hamas emerged in the late 1980s as a significant player in the Israeli-Palestinian conflict. It’s essential to understand its background. Hamas is an Islamist Palestinian organization founded amid the First Intifada (uprising) against Israeli occupation.
Initially, it gained support by providing social services in the Gaza Strip and West Bank, serving as an alternative to the Palestinian Liberation Organization (PLO). Over time, it evolved into a military and political force, advocating resistance against Israel and refusing to recognize its existence. This shift has led to complex dynamics in the region, shaping the ongoing conflict and the challenges of peace negotiations.

(C.2.2) Territorial Disputes

One of the central causes of the conflict is territorial disputes. Hamas governs the Gaza Strip, a piece of land claimed both by Israel and the Palestinian Authority. Simultaneously, Israel maintains control over the West Bank. This division creates a volatile situation, with competing claims and aspirations for self-rule.
(C.2.3) Security Concerns
Israel perceives Hamas as a severe security threat. Hamas has launched rocket attacks from Gaza into Israeli territory and instigated border incursions. In response, Israel sees its foremost responsibility as safeguarding its citizens and often conducts military operations to counteract these security risks.
(C.2.4) Political Differences
Fundamental political disparities pose a significant barrier to peace. Hamas refuses to recognize Israel’s right to exist as a state, a stance that Israel deems unacceptable for productive negotiations. Israel insists on recognition as a prerequisite for any meaningful peace talks, highlighting the deep-seated ideological divide.
(C.2.5) Blockade and Humanitarian Concerns
Israel’s blockade of Gaza has resulted in economic hardship and humanitarian crises for the people living in the region. The restrictions on the movement of goods and people have led to unemployment, food and medical shortages, and inadequate access to basic services. These dire conditions have become a source of frustration and have contributed to ongoing tension and violence.

(C.2.7) Economic Factors
You can’t shut your eyes to the economic factors that led to the Israel-Hamas war. Let’s look at them one by one-
- Economic Disparities: Disparities in economic conditions between Gaza and the West Bank, which is governed by the Palestinian Authority, create regional tensions. The people of Gaza often perceive economic disparities as unjust, further fueling resentment.
- Smuggling & Informal Economy: The economic constraints have led to the growth of a black market and smuggling tunnels under Gaza’s border with Egypt. While these channels provide essential goods, they also contribute to instability and insecurity.
- Impact on Youth & Education: Limited economic opportunities, particularly for the youth, have had a significant impact. High unemployment and economic stagnation affect access to education, exacerbating the cycle of poverty.
- Poverty & Dependence: The economic hardship in Gaza has led to high poverty rates. Many Gazans rely on aid and are dependent on external support for basic needs, creating a sense of vulnerability and helplessness.
These economic factors create an environment of frustration, desperation, and hopelessness, contributing to the ongoing Israel-Hamas conflict. They are intertwined with the broader political and security aspects of the conflict, making it a multifaceted and deeply entrenched issue.

(E.3) Israeli Settlements
One of the key obstacles to peace lies in the issue of Israeli settlements. Extensive Israeli settlements in the occupied territories have raised concerns and made it difficult to establish a Palestinian state based on the 1967 borders. Some experts argue that these settlements have hampered the prospects for a two-state solution. This explains the difficulty of attaining peace.
